The Medical Examination (Badanie Lekarskie)
Before stepping foot in a driving school, an applicant must visit an authorized occupational medication doctor. The doctor performs a standard medical examination-- screening vision, hearing, and general neurological reflexes-- to verify the candidate can securely run an automobile.
- Cost: Standardized by Polish law at 200 PLN.

3. Acquiring the PKK Number (Profil Kandydata na KierowcÄ™)
Once the medical certificate and pictures are prepared, the candidate gos to their local community workplace (UrzÄ…d Miasta or Proces Uzyskania Polskiego Prawa Jazdy Starostwo Powiatowe) to sign up and get a PKK number (Driver Candidate Profile). This digital profile tracks the candidate's progress through training and tests.
- Expense: Free.
4. The Driving School Course (Kurs Nauki Jazdy)
This is usually the largest financial hurdle. By law, a Category B course need to include:
- At least 30 hours of theoretical classes (traffic policies, emergency treatment, car mechanics).
- A minimum of 30 hours of practical behind-the-wheel driving instruction.

5. State Exams at WORD (Wojewódzki Ośrodek Ruchu Drogowego)
Once training is complete, prospects must pass two state exams administered by the local traffic center (WORD).
- Theoretical Exam: A computer-based multiple-choice test covering roadway signs and rules.
- Expense: 50 PLN.
- Practical Exam: Maneuvers on a designated plac (lawn) followed by driving in actual city traffic.
- Cost: 200 PLN (for handbook or Gdzie Kupić Polskie Prawo Jazdy automated transmission).
6. Issuing the Driver's License
After successfully passing both state examinations, the WORD center updates the system, and the prospect pays the final administrative cost at the regional municipal office to have the plastic card printed.
- Expense: 100.50 PLN (includes a 0.50 PLN registration charge).
Hidden Costs to Keep in Mind
Budgeting for the bare minimum can cause unanticipated monetary tension. It is smart to set aside extra funds for prospective problems, which include:
- Retaking Exams: Not everyone hands down the first try. If you fail the theoretical test, you need to pay another 50 PLN. If you fail the practical exam, it costs another 200 PLN per retake.
- Extra Driving Lessons: If a student has a hard time throughout the useful test, trainers often recommend buying additional hours (Godziny uzupełniające) before retaking the test. These normally cost in between 70 to 100 PLN per hour.
- Sworn Translations: For foreign candidates whose files are not in Polish, main certified translations of passports, house permits, or foreign driving licenses will incur additional expenses.

Are automatic transmission licenses more costly?
The expense of the driving course itself is typically the very same. Nevertheless, discovering on an automatic automobile may restrict your license to automatics only (Code 78). If you pass your exam in an automated automobile, you lawfully can not drive a manual transmission car in Poland.

Can immigrants with short-term house get a Polish motorist's license?
Yes. To look for a driver's license in Poland, foreigners need to prove residency of at least 185 days annually by providing a valid visa, residence card (karta pobytu), or a certificate of registration of EU person residence.
